1//===-- Internalize.cpp - Mark functions internal -------------------------===//
2//
3//                     The LLVM Compiler Infrastructure
4//
5// This file is distributed under the University of Illinois Open Source
6// License. See LICENSE.TXT for details.
7//
8//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
9//
10// This pass loops over all of the functions in the input module, looking for a
11// main function.  If a main function is found, all other functions and all
12// global variables with initializers are marked as internal.
13//
14//===----------------------------------------------------------------------===//
15
16#define DEBUG_TYPE "internalize"
17#include "llvm/Analysis/CallGraph.h"
18#include "llvm/Transforms/IPO.h"
19#include "llvm/Pass.h"
20#include "llvm/Module.h"
21#include "llvm/Support/CommandLine.h"
22#include "llvm/Support/Debug.h"
23#include "llvm/Support/raw_ostream.h"
24#include "llvm/ADT/Statistic.h"
25#include <fstream>
26#include <set>
27using namespace llvm;
28
29STATISTIC(NumAliases  , "Number of aliases internalized");
30STATISTIC(NumFunctions, "Number of functions internalized");
31STATISTIC(NumGlobals  , "Number of global vars internalized");
32
33// APIFile - A file which contains a list of symbols that should not be marked
34// external.
35static cl::opt<std::string>
36APIFile("internalize-public-api-file", cl::value_desc("filename"),
37        cl::desc("A file containing list of symbol names to preserve"));
38
39// APIList - A list of symbols that should not be marked internal.
40static cl::list<std::string>
41APIList("internalize-public-api-list", cl::value_desc("list"),
42        cl::desc("A list of symbol names to preserve"),
43        cl::CommaSeparated);
44
45namespace {
46  class InternalizePass : public ModulePass {
47    std::set<std::string> ExternalNames;
48    /// If no api symbols were specified and a main function is defined,
49    /// assume the main function is the only API
50    bool AllButMain;
51  public:
52    static char ID; // Pass identification, replacement for typeid
53    explicit InternalizePass(bool AllButMain = true);
54    explicit InternalizePass(const std::vector <const char *>& exportList);
55    void LoadFile(const char *Filename);
56    virtual bool runOnModule(Module &M);
57
58    virtual void getAnalysisUsage(AnalysisUsage &AU) const {
59      AU.setPreservesCFG();
60      AU.addPreserved<CallGraph>();
61    }
62  };
63} // end anonymous namespace
64
65char InternalizePass::ID = 0;
66INITIALIZE_PASS(InternalizePass, "internalize",
67                "Internalize Global Symbols", false, false)
68
69InternalizePass::InternalizePass(bool AllButMain)
70  : ModulePass(ID), AllButMain(AllButMain){
71  initializeInternalizePassPass(*PassRegistry::getPassRegistry());
72  if (!APIFile.empty())           // If a filename is specified, use it.
73    LoadFile(APIFile.c_str());
74  if (!APIList.empty())           // If a list is specified, use it as well.
75    ExternalNames.insert(APIList.begin(), APIList.end());
76}
77
78InternalizePass::InternalizePass(const std::vector<const char *>&exportList)
79  : ModulePass(ID), AllButMain(false){
80  initializeInternalizePassPass(*PassRegistry::getPassRegistry());
81  for(std::vector<const char *>::const_iterator itr = exportList.begin();
82        itr != exportList.end(); itr++) {
83    ExternalNames.insert(*itr);
84  }
85}
86
87void InternalizePass::LoadFile(const char *Filename) {
88  // Load the APIFile...
89  std::ifstream In(Filename);
90  if (!In.good()) {
91    errs() << "WARNING: Internalize couldn't load file '" << Filename
92         << "'! Continuing as if it's empty.\n";
93    return; // Just continue as if the file were empty
94  }
95  while (In) {
96    std::string Symbol;
97    In >> Symbol;
98    if (!Symbol.empty())
99      ExternalNames.insert(Symbol);
100  }
101}
102
103bool InternalizePass::runOnModule(Module &M) {
104  CallGraph *CG = getAnalysisIfAvailable<CallGraph>();
105  CallGraphNode *ExternalNode = CG ? CG->getExternalCallingNode() : 0;
106
107  if (ExternalNames.empty()) {
108    // Return if we're not in 'all but main' mode and have no external api
109    if (!AllButMain)
110      return false;
111    // If no list or file of symbols was specified, check to see if there is a
112    // "main" symbol defined in the module.  If so, use it, otherwise do not
113    // internalize the module, it must be a library or something.
114    //
115    Function *MainFunc = M.getFunction("main");
116    if (MainFunc == 0 || MainFunc->isDeclaration())
117      return false;  // No main found, must be a library...
118
119    // Preserve main, internalize all else.
120    ExternalNames.insert(MainFunc->getName());
121  }
122
123  bool Changed = false;
124
125  // Never internalize functions which code-gen might insert.
126  // FIXME: We should probably add this (and the __stack_chk_guard) via some
127  // type of call-back in CodeGen.
128  ExternalNames.insert("__stack_chk_fail");
129
130  // Mark all functions not in the api as internal.
131  // FIXME: maybe use private linkage?
132  for (Module::iterator I = M.begin(), E = M.end(); I != E; ++I)
133    if (!I->isDeclaration() &&         // Function must be defined here
134        // Available externally is really just a "declaration with a body".
135        !I->hasAvailableExternallyLinkage() &&
136        !I->hasLocalLinkage() &&  // Can't already have internal linkage
137        !ExternalNames.count(I->getName())) {// Not marked to keep external?
138      I->setLinkage(GlobalValue::InternalLinkage);
139      // Remove a callgraph edge from the external node to this function.
140      if (ExternalNode) ExternalNode->removeOneAbstractEdgeTo((*CG)[I]);
141      Changed = true;
142      ++NumFunctions;
143      DEBUG(dbgs() << "Internalizing func " << I->getName() << "\n");
144    }
145
146  // Never internalize the llvm.used symbol.  It is used to implement
147  // attribute((used)).
148  // FIXME: Shouldn't this just filter on llvm.metadata section??
149  ExternalNames.insert("llvm.used");
150  ExternalNames.insert("llvm.compiler.used");
151
152  // Never internalize anchors used by the machine module info, else the info
153  // won't find them.  (see MachineModuleInfo.)
154  ExternalNames.insert("llvm.global_ctors");
155  ExternalNames.insert("llvm.global_dtors");
156  ExternalNames.insert("llvm.global.annotations");
157
158  // Never internalize symbols code-gen inserts.
159  ExternalNames.insert("__stack_chk_guard");
160
161  // Mark all global variables with initializers that are not in the api as
162  // internal as well.
163  // FIXME: maybe use private linkage?
164  for (Module::global_iterator I = M.global_begin(), E = M.global_end();
165       I != E; ++I)
166    if (!I->isDeclaration() && !I->hasLocalLinkage() &&
167        // Available externally is really just a "declaration with a body".
168        !I->hasAvailableExternallyLinkage() &&
169        !ExternalNames.count(I->getName())) {
170      I->setLinkage(GlobalValue::InternalLinkage);
171      Changed = true;
172      ++NumGlobals;
173      DEBUG(dbgs() << "Internalized gvar " << I->getName() << "\n");
174    }
175
176  // Mark all aliases that are not in the api as internal as well.
177  for (Module::alias_iterator I = M.alias_begin(), E = M.alias_end();
178       I != E; ++I)
179    if (!I->isDeclaration() && !I->hasInternalLinkage() &&
180        // Available externally is really just a "declaration with a body".
181        !I->hasAvailableExternallyLinkage() &&
182        !ExternalNames.count(I->getName())) {
183      I->setLinkage(GlobalValue::InternalLinkage);
184      Changed = true;
185      ++NumAliases;
186      DEBUG(dbgs() << "Internalized alias " << I->getName() << "\n");
187    }
188
189  return Changed;
190}
191
192ModulePass *llvm::createInternalizePass(bool AllButMain) {
193  return new InternalizePass(AllButMain);
194}
195
196ModulePass *llvm::createInternalizePass(const std::vector <const char *> &el) {
197  return new InternalizePass(el);
198}
